India is a country where people from multiple religions coexist. To say that, Islam is the second largest religion in the country. Though India is popular for its various temples, mosques and holiest dargahs also have their place in multiple cities in India. We are going to walk you through some holiest places for Islamic people. Jama Masjid, Delhi It is the largest mosque in India; Muslims across the globe visit the place most often. It was founded by Emperor Shah Jahan in 1650 with the help of more than 5000 labors. Dargah Qutub Sahib, Delhi This is one another place in Delhi for Muslims; situated in Gandak ki Baoli in the Mehrauli village. 400 meters away, there is one another Dargah of Qutbuddin Bakhtiyar Kalki is settled. Muslim people have high regard for these holiest Dargah. Hazratbal Shrine, Srinagar It is considered as the most sacred place for Muslims, situated on the western seaboard of Dal Lake in Srinagar. It is carved with white marble back in the 17th century and now it is the most significant place to visit in Kashmir. Ajmer Sharif It is believed the most religious place for Muslim people. Every Muslim in one life has to anyway visit this place for the sake of religion. People also believe that ever wishes you ask here will be completed. Char Minar, Hyderabad It is a heritage building in India which is settled in Hyderabad. It is significant for Muslims in such a manner that the first four caliphs of Islam were represented by the structure of the building.
